Linda L. Bean Obituary

We are sad to announce that on March 23, 2024, at the age of 82, Linda L. Bean of Saint George, Maine, born in Portland, Maine passed away. Leave a sympathy message to the family on the memorial page of Linda L. Bean to pay them a last tribute.

She was predeceased by : her parents, Charles Warren Bean and Hazel June Turner Bean of Freeport, Maine.; her stepfather Reuben K. "Buster" Dyer; her former life partner Verne E. Jones; her husband Donald L. Folkers; and her aunt Ruby Turner Condon.

She is survived by : her sister Diana Bean; her former life partner James Raymond Clark; her children, Andrew, Eliza and Jason; her grandchild Jesse; her son Kevin; her grandchild Lachlan; her aunt Kay Turner Greczkowski; her pets, Mama Kitty Squanto, Babe, Keeper and Cuffy; and also Nathan Clark (Kathryn Burnham). She is also survived by three sons and four grandchildren.
